Persiapan UAS Pemrograman Dasar XI Semester 2

Menghadapi Ujian Akhir Semester (UAS) pada mata pelajaran Pemrograman Dasar kelas XI semester 2 memang memerlukan persiapan yang matang. Bagi sebagian siswa, topik yang diajarkan di semester ini mungkin terasa lebih kompleks, melibatkan konsep-konsep lanjutan yang membangun fondasi dari materi semester sebelumnya. Oleh karena itu, memiliki akses terhadap contoh soal UAS dapat menjadi kunci utama untuk mengukur sejauh mana pemahaman telah terbangun dan mengidentifikasi area mana yang masih memerlukan pendalaman. Artikel ini akan membahas secara mendalam mengenai pentingnya download soal UAS Pemrograman Dasar kelas XI semester 2, bagaimana cara mendapatkannya, serta tips efektif untuk memanfaatkannya sebagai sarana belajar yang optimal.

Pentingnya Latihan Soal UAS

Ujian Akhir Semester (UAS) merupakan salah satu tolok ukur keberhasilan siswa dalam menyerap materi pembelajaran selama satu semester penuh. Khusus untuk mata pelajaran Pemrograman Dasar, pemahaman yang kokoh sangat krusial karena menjadi dasar bagi mata pelajaran pemrograman lanjutan di tingkat selanjutnya. Latihan soal UAS bukan sekadar mengisi waktu luang, melainkan sebuah strategi belajar yang terbukti efektif.

  • Mengukur Tingkat Pemahaman: Dengan mengerjakan contoh soal UAS, siswa dapat secara objektif mengukur sejauh mana pemahaman mereka terhadap berbagai konsep pemrograman yang telah diajarkan. Apakah mereka sudah menguasai konsep perulangan (looping), percabangan (conditional statements), struktur data dasar, atau bahkan dasar-dasar algoritma yang lebih kompleks? Latihan soal akan memberikan gambaran yang jelas.
  • Mengenal Format dan Tipe Soal: Setiap guru atau institusi pendidikan mungkin memiliki gaya penyusunan soal yang berbeda. Dengan mendownload dan mengerjakan contoh soal, siswa dapat membiasakan diri dengan format soal yang mungkin akan muncul, baik itu pilihan ganda, isian singkat, studi kasus, maupun soal praktik langsung (coding test). Memahami tipe soal akan mengurangi rasa cemas saat ujian sebenarnya.
  • Mengidentifikasi Kelemahan: Ketika mengerjakan soal dan menemukan jawaban yang salah, ini bukan berarti kegagalan. Sebaliknya, ini adalah kesempatan emas untuk mengidentifikasi kelemahan. Apakah ada konsep tertentu yang masih belum dipahami? Apakah ada kesalahan logika dalam penulisan kode? Dengan mengetahui area lemah, siswa bisa fokus untuk memperbaikinya.
  • Meningkatkan Kecepatan dan Efisiensi: Latihan yang berulang akan melatih siswa untuk berpikir lebih cepat dan efisien dalam menyelesaikan soal. Dalam ujian yang memiliki batas waktu, kemampuan ini sangat berharga. Siswa yang terbiasa latihan akan lebih mampu mengalokasikan waktu untuk setiap soal, sehingga tidak ada soal yang terlewat karena kehabisan waktu.
  • Membangun Kepercayaan Diri: Semakin banyak siswa berlatih dan semakin baik hasil latihan mereka, semakin besar pula kepercayaan diri yang terbangun. Kepercayaan diri ini akan sangat membantu saat menghadapi ujian sesungguhnya, mengurangi rasa gugup dan meningkatkan performa.

Sumber Download Soal UAS Pemrograman Dasar Kelas XI Semester 2

Mencari sumber soal UAS yang relevan dan terpercaya memang membutuhkan sedikit usaha. Namun, dengan kemajuan teknologi informasi, kini semakin banyak platform yang menyediakan materi-materi pembelajaran, termasuk contoh soal.

  • Situs Web Pendidikan dan Portal Guru: Banyak situs web yang didedikasikan untuk dunia pendidikan seringkali memuat kumpulan soal-soal ujian, termasuk untuk jenjang SMA. Anda bisa mencari dengan kata kunci seperti "soal UAS pemrograman dasar kelas 11 semester 2," "bank soal pemrograman dasar XI," atau "latihan soal PAS pemrograman dasar kelas 11." Beberapa portal guru juga sering berbagi materi mereka secara gratis.
  • Forum Diskusi Online dan Komunitas Siswa: Bergabung dengan forum diskusi online atau grup media sosial yang berfokus pada pemrograman atau pelajaran sekolah bisa menjadi cara yang efektif. Anggota grup seringkali saling berbagi sumber belajar, termasuk soal-soal ujian.
  • Blog Pribadi Guru atau Sekolah: Beberapa guru yang aktif di dunia maya mungkin memiliki blog pribadi tempat mereka mengunggah materi pembelajaran, termasuk contoh soal UAS untuk murid-murid mereka. Demikian pula, beberapa sekolah mungkin memiliki portal resmi yang menyediakan materi tambahan bagi siswanya.
  • Platform E-learning Sekolah: Jika sekolah Anda memiliki platform e-learning sendiri, periksa apakah ada bagian yang menyediakan materi latihan atau soal-soal ujian sebelumnya. Platform ini seringkali menjadi sumber materi yang paling relevan dengan kurikulum yang diajarkan di sekolah Anda.
  • File PDF dan Dokumen Online: Ketika Anda menemukan tautan unduhan, biasanya file akan berbentuk PDF atau dokumen Word. Pastikan Anda memiliki aplikasi yang sesuai untuk membukanya. Perhatikan juga sumbernya, usahakan berasal dari sumber yang terpercaya agar kualitas soalnya terjamin.
See also  Menguasai Bagian Tubuh: Latihan Efektif untuk Kelas 4

Tips Efektif Memanfaatkan Soal UAS yang Telah Didownload

Memiliki banyak soal saja tidak cukup. Kunci keberhasilan terletak pada bagaimana Anda memanfaatkan soal-soal tersebut secara efektif.

  1. Simulasikan Kondisi Ujian:
    Kerjakan soal-soal tersebut dalam kondisi yang menyerupai ujian sebenarnya. Tetapkan batas waktu, jangan membuka buku catatan atau internet kecuali jika memang diperbolehkan dalam konteks latihan. Ini akan membantu Anda terbiasa dengan tekanan waktu dan mengukur kemampuan Anda secara realistis.

  2. Kerjakan Berdasarkan Topik:
    Jika Anda mendownload kumpulan soal yang terbagi per bab atau topik, kerjakanlah sesuai urutan materi yang telah Anda pelajari. Hal ini membantu memperkuat pemahaman pada setiap konsep sebelum beralih ke topik berikutnya. Jika soalnya campur, Anda bisa mengelompokkannya sendiri berdasarkan topik yang Anda kenal.

  3. Analisis Jawaban yang Benar dan Salah:
    Setelah selesai mengerjakan, jangan hanya melihat skor Anda. Luangkan waktu untuk memeriksa setiap jawaban. Jika Anda benar, pahami mengapa jawaban Anda benar. Jika Anda salah, cari tahu letak kesalahan Anda. Apakah karena kurang paham konsepnya, salah logika penulisan kode, atau kesalahan ketik?

  4. Identifikasi Pola Soal yang Sering Muncul:
    Dengan mengerjakan banyak soal, Anda mungkin akan menemukan pola-pola soal yang sering muncul atau tipe soal yang menjadi favorit guru Anda. Perhatikan jenis-jenis pertanyaan yang selalu ada, misalnya mengenai tipe data, operator, struktur kontrol, atau cara mendeklarasikan variabel.

  5. Buat Catatan dari Kesalahan:
    Buatlah daftar kesalahan yang sering Anda buat atau konsep-konsep yang masih sulit dipahami. Catatan ini akan menjadi panduan Anda untuk belajar lebih intensif pada area-area tersebut. Anda bisa menuliskannya di buku catatan khusus atau file digital.

  6. Diskusi dengan Teman atau Guru:
    Jika ada soal yang benar-benar sulit atau Anda tidak yakin dengan jawaban Anda, jangan ragu untuk berdiskusi. Diskusikan dengan teman sekelas atau tanyakan kepada guru Anda. Penjelasan dari orang lain bisa memberikan perspektif baru dan membantu Anda memahami materi dengan lebih baik.

  7. Prioritaskan Soal yang Sulit:
    Setelah menguasai soal-soal yang mudah, fokuslah pada soal-soal yang lebih menantang. Soal-soal sulit seringkali menguji pemahaman mendalam dan kemampuan analisis. Mengatasi soal-soal ini akan memberikan persiapan yang lebih kokoh untuk menghadapi ujian yang mungkin juga menyajikan soal-soal yang variatif tingkat kesulitannya.

  8. Jangan Menghafal Jawaban, Pahami Konsepnya:
    Penting untuk diingat bahwa tujuan utama adalah memahami konsep di balik setiap soal. Menghafal jawaban tanpa memahami prosesnya hanya akan membuat Anda kesulitan jika soalnya sedikit dimodifikasi. Fokuslah pada bagaimana cara menyelesaikan masalah, bukan hanya pada hasil akhirnya.

See also  Mari kita mulai artikelnya.

Topik Kunci dalam Pemrograman Dasar Kelas XI Semester 2

Meskipun materi spesifik bisa bervariasi antar kurikulum, beberapa topik kunci yang umumnya dibahas dalam Pemrograman Dasar kelas XI semester 2 meliputi:

  • Struktur Kontrol Lanjutan: Meliputi pemahaman mendalam tentang perulangan bersarang (nested loops), penggunaan break dan continue, serta implementasi percabangan yang lebih kompleks.
  • Array dan Struktur Data Dasar: Pengenalan dan manipulasi array satu dimensi dan dua dimensi, termasuk operasi pencarian dan pengurutan sederhana. Beberapa kurikulum mungkin juga mulai mengenalkan struktur data lain seperti list atau stack.
  • Fungsi (Prosedur dan Fungsi): Konsep pembuatan fungsi atau prosedur untuk memecah program menjadi bagian-bagian yang lebih kecil dan dapat digunakan kembali. Pemahaman tentang parameter, nilai kembalian, dan lingkup variabel (scope) sangat penting.
  • Tipe Data Kustom (Opsional): Tergantung kurikulum, siswa mungkin diperkenalkan dengan pembuatan tipe data sendiri menggunakan struct atau kelas sederhana.
  • Dasar-dasar Algoritma: Penerapan algoritma sederhana untuk menyelesaikan masalah umum, seperti algoritma pencarian linear, binary search, atau algoritma sorting dasar seperti bubble sort atau selection sort.
  • Penanganan Kesalahan (Error Handling): Pengenalan dasar mengenai bagaimana program dapat menghadapi kesalahan dan bagaimana cara menanganinya agar program tidak berhenti secara tiba-tiba (misalnya menggunakan try-catch jika bahasa pemrograman mendukung).

Dengan persiapan yang tepat dan pemanfaatan sumber belajar seperti download soal UAS, siswa kelas XI semester 2 diharapkan dapat menghadapi ujian Pemrograman Dasar dengan lebih percaya diri dan meraih hasil yang memuaskan. Ingatlah, latihan yang konsisten adalah kunci utama kesuksesan dalam dunia pemrograman. Selamat belajar dan semoga sukses!